Crisis over Cuba
Fidel Castro leads
communist revolution
in Cuba 1959
Cubans look to help from US to
overthrow Cuba
CIA trains Cuban Exiles
JFK okays plan for rebels to attack at the
Bay of Pigs
Invasion is a military and public relations
disaster
Cuban Missile Crisis
U-2 surveilance photos show nuclear missiles in
Cuba
JFK informs nation, demands removal
Khruschev sends more ships (missiles ?)
to Cuba
JFK plans blockade and possible invasion
of Cuba
Soviet ships turn around before reaching
Cuba
Soviets agree to remove offensive
weapons
US agrees to remove missiles from
Turkey, not to invade Cuba
Nuclear War is avoided
Berlin Crisis
By 1961, 3 million East Germans had fled
to West Berlin
Soviets construct Berlin Wall to prevent
movement of East Germans into West
Berlin
Wall becomes a symbol of communist
oppression until 1990
“Ich bin ein Berliner!!!!!”
Tensions lead to:
Establishment of the “hotline”
Limited Test Ban Treaty
